#a5d0bf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a5d0bf is composed of 64.7% red, 81.6% green and 74.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 20.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 8.2%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 156.3 degrees, a saturation of 31.4% and a lightness of 73.1%. #a5d0bf color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#4ba17f. Closest websafe color is: #99cccc.

Shades and Tints of #a5d0bf

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f2f8f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#a5d0bf

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#babbbb is the less saturated color, while #7bfac8 is the most saturated one.
